Output ec1960a03826efe74100d35f10ee5216df59d9de60bbf0e1dfafabd86ac91298:0

value
444568
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2d79920507f1942b240b6e0c806604965dc7bb78 OP_EQUALVERIFY OP_CHECKSIG
address
159T3VV4DwzBmqgEsUhq4FSPxxvbhuutKD
transaction
ec1960a03826efe74100d35f10ee5216df59d9de60bbf0e1dfafabd86ac91298
confirmations
308638
spent
true